"might also impose" is a grammatically correct and commonly used phrase in written English.
It is typically used to describe a potential action or requirement that someone or something (such as a government or organization) may choose to enforce or impose. Example: In addition to the existing penalties, the new law might also impose a fine for repeat offenders.
